Neuronal TDP-43 regulates myelin formation via neurexin 1 mRNA stabilization
Ontology highlight
ABSTRACT: TAR DNA-binding protein 43 (TDP-43) is a major pathological protein inextricably linked to Amyotrophic lateral sclerosis (ALS) and frontotemporal lobar degeneration (FTLD). Hypomyelination was detected in neuronal- specific TDP-43 knockout (TDP-43cKO) mice, and this impairment was recovered by the supplementation of cytoplasmic TDP-43 in neurons. We herein investigated the mechanisms that neuronal TDP-43 regulating neuron-oligodendrocyte interactions using the TDP-43cKO mice.
